Community volunteers and Chalmette Refining employees came together recently to plant 500 bald cypress trees near Braithwaite and the Caernarvon Freshwater Diversion. This project was completed with the Lake Pontchartrain Basin Foundation (LPBF) and will help restore 2.5 acres.

Isidore Newman School recently received the largest gift in its history, $3 million from Drs. Rupa and Tarun Jolly, parents of four Newman students. A health care entrepreneur and former teacher, TJ is a first-generation New Orleanian, son of immigrants and alumnus of public schools.

In the 13 years since Hurricane Katrina, Youth Rebuilding New Orleans (YRNO) has grown from a committed group of high schoolers seeking to rebuild NOLA into an established job training organization offering a premier volunteer opportunity for youths and adults around the world.

Crimestoppers GNO’s emphasis on youth safety continues to expand with the launch of the Safe School app. A free resource for schools, students can report tips anonymously to Crimestoppers, and Crimestoppers will pass them on for further investigation.

To celebrate National Philanthropy Month, Greater New Orleans Foundation presented its annual Spark Plug Award to the W.K. Kellogg Foundation, which is guided by the belief that all children should have an equal opportunity to thrive. Working with communities so vulnerable children can realize their full potential, WKK has invested over $100 million to the Greater New Orleans area since Hurricane Katrina.

Baptist Community Ministries (BCM) has been serving the Greater New Orleans Region for more than 22 years. But our service to the community actually began in 1926 with the opening of Southern Baptist Hospital. The hospital, a leading regional medical center, was located in the heart of Uptown New Orleans.
